Implicitly recover missing subexpr nullability by synthesizing it; log details.

Up to now each expr transfer function that depends on the nullability of its
subexpr must deal with this being missing, and (typically) recovers by making
its own nullability "unspecified".

Instead, we can populate the *subexpr's* nullability as unspecified, and run the
usual logic. This makes the code simpler, and occasionally more precise
e.g. `&unhandled_expr` is [nonnull, unspecified, unspecified, ...].

Centralizing this logic gives us some space to produce actionable debug logs:

    [ RUN      ] PointerNullabilityTest.DerefNullPtr
	=== Missing child nullability: ===
	CXXNullPtrLiteralExpr 0x5babf7487d8 'nullptr_t'
	==================================
	=== Missing child nullability: ===
	IntegerLiteral 0x5babfde82d8 'int' 0
	==================================
	[       OK ] PointerNullabilityTest.DerefNullPtr (9 ms)

Crubit: C++/Rust Bidirectional Interop Tool

Build status

Extremely experimental interop tooling for C++ and Rust.

Please don‘t use, this is an experiment and we don’t yet know where will it take us. There will be breaking changes without warning. Unfortunately, we can't take contributions at this point.

Building Crubit

$ apt install clang lld bazel
$ git clone git@github.com:google/crubit.git
$ cd crubit
$ bazel build --linkopt=-fuse-ld=/usr/bin/ld.lld //rs_bindings_from_cc:rs_bindings_from_cc_impl

Using a prebuilt LLVM tree

$ git clone https://github.com/llvm/llvm-project
$ cd llvm-project
$ CC=clang CXX=clang++ cmake -S llvm -B build -DLLVM_ENABLE_PROJECTS='clang' -DCMAKE_BUILD_TYPE=Release -DCMAKE_INSTALL_PREFIX=install
$ cmake --build build -j
$ # wait...
$ cmake --install build
$ cd ../crubit
$ LLVM_INSTALL_PATH=../llvm-project/install bazel build //rs_bindings_from_cc:rs_bindings_from_cc_impl
